Anointing the Priests and Their Garments

30Then[fn] Moses tooksome of[fn] the anointing oil andsome of[fn] the blood thatwas on the altar, and he spattered them on Aaron, on his garments, and on Aaron’s sons and on his sons’ garments with him—thus[fn] he consecrated Aaron, his garments, and his sons and his sons’ garments with him.

31Then[fn] Moses said to Aaron and to his sons, “Boil the meat inthe entrance to[fn]the tent of assembly, and there you must eat it and the bread that is in the basket of the consecration offering, just as I have commanded, saying, ‘Aaron and his sons must eat it,’ 32but[fn] the remainder of the meat and the bread you[fn] must burn in the fire. 33And you must not go out from the entrance to[fn]the tent of assembly for seven days, until the day of fulfilling the days of your[fn] consecration, becauseit will take seven days to ordain you.[fn] 34Just as was done[fn] on this day, Yahweh commanded to be done[fn]in order to make atonement for you.[fn] 35And you[fn] must stayat the entrance to[fn]the tent of assembly day and night for seven days, and you[fn] shall keep the obligation from[fn] Yahweh, so you[fn] might not die, for thus I have been commanded.” 36So[fn] Aaron and his sons did all the things that Yahweh had commandedthrough[fn] Moses.
